第3代头孢耐药的阴沟肠杆菌AmpC酶及ESBLs的表型测定

Detected phenotype of AmpC and ESBLs β-latamases in E.cloacae of the third-generation cephalosporins resistance

【摘要】 目的检测3代头孢耐药的阴沟肠杆菌,了解阴沟肠杆菌对3代头孢耐药的机制,以利于耐药性的控制与指导临床用药。方法收集2002年1月~2004年6月浙江省人民医院,来自各种标本对3代头孢耐药的阴沟肠杆菌165株,用三维试验检测ESBLs与AmpC酶。结果165株阴沟肠杆菌中,产ESBLs 120株,占72.7%,产AmpC酶有40株,占24.2%,同时产2种酶的有1株,占0.6%,2种酶均不产的有4株,占2.5%。体外抗生素敏感试验显示,亚胺培南、头孢替坦、头孢吡肟、环丙沙星的耐药率分别为1.2%、66.0%、92.1%和92.1%,氨苄西林、头孢唑啉的耐药率达到100%。结论该院对3代头孢耐药的阴沟肠杆菌主要产ESBLs,药物敏感试验表明亚胺培南敏感率最高(97.6%),头孢替坦次之(27.3%),而对其它抗菌药物敏感率较低。

【Abstract】 Objective To detect the ESBLs and AmpC β-latamases of third-generation cephalosporins-resistant E.cloacae,in order to investigate the resistant-mechanism of the third-generation cephalosporins with E.cloacae,in our(area),to help using durg of clinic.Methods To accumulate 165 strains of the third-generation cephalosporins-resistant E.cloacae in our hospital from January 2002 to July 2004.Detceted the ESBLs and AmpC β-latamases by three-dimensimal test.Results In 165 strains of E.cloacae,there were 120 strains producing ESBLs(72.7%),40 strains producing AmpC β-latamases(24.2%),and 1 strains producing both Ampc and ESBLs β-latamases(0.6%),4 strains producing neither Ampc or ESBLs B-latamases(2.5%),respectively.Antibiotics susceptibility test shows that the resistant rate of imipenem,cefotetan,cefepime,ciprofloxacin was 1.2%,66.1%,92.1%,92.1%,respectively.The resistant rate of ampicillin,cefazolin was 100%.Conclusion The most of the third-generation cephalosporins-resistant E.cloacae produce ESBLs in our hospital susceptibility rate to imipenem was higest(97.6%),cefotetan was the twith,the others were Very low.
